How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Magnolia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Magnolia Heights 1 Bedroom Apartments | $940 | $650 | $1,050 |
| Magnolia Heights 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,201 | $900 | $1,500 |
| Magnolia Heights 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,752 | $675 | $5,095 |
Magnolia Heights 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,382 | $1,265 | $1,425 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Magnolia Heights
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Magnolia Heights c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Magnolia Heights range from $900 to $1,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,201.
